Hello everyone,
I have some issues with my laptop...
I received it a few days ago and I installed windows 10 pro on it.
I managed to install all the drivers except the one for the bluetooth and the wifi...
I tried to use HP cloud recovery tool but my product id (wrote on the box and under the laptop) was not reconized...
Can someone, please, explain to me how I can fix the problem ?

HP does not supply specs for the VICTUS 16-e1003nf machine nor its parts
https://partsurfer.hp.com/partsurfer?searchtext=6K9N4EA
I believe it has Realtek Wi-Fi 6 RTL8852AE-VT + Bluetooth 5.2 (802.11ax 1 × 2, MU-MIMO supported, supporting gigabit file transfer speeds) adapter.
HP does not supply network drivers for Windows 10 and Windows 11 for the series
Please use the following drivers
- Wifi: https://ftp.hp.com/pub/softpaq/sp136501-137000/sp136987.exe
- Bluetooth: https://ftp.hp.com/pub/softpaq/sp136501-137000/sp136892.exe
